Burglary suspect nicked after 'game of hide and seek' with police searching house after break-in

Detectives won a game of hide and seek as they searched a house for a burglary suspect.

Officers in Hartlepool arrested a man in his 20s on suspicion of a burglary early today, Thursday, September 10, as they investigated a report of a break-in.

Officers from CID gained entry to a property in the town and arrested a man who was attempting to hide beneath a pile of clothes and a suitcase.

Detective Constable Steve Ridsdale said: “If the team are looking for you, we will find you.”
